DEPARTMENTAL NEWS.
The following appropriations have been mado for public works :—Hawora Courthouse, .£018; Soaward Bush Railway, JEIBBO. Government have docidod to bring in next session an amendment ot tho Saamon's and Shipping Act, dealing with tho quostion of load lines and preventing unsoaworthy ships putting to sea.
The lowest tender for tho construction of the Makohino Viaduct was so much in oxcoss of the Government Engineer's estiinato that Cabinet have declined to accept any tendor. The question of making excavations for the foundations was referred to the Enginocr-in-Cliief with a view to getting the work done by co-operative labour. An application has been made to tho Government to admit tho "Linotype" free of duty to the Colony. Cabinet havo decided, however, that importers must pay tho 20 per cent, fixed by tho Customs Duties Act of fast session.
